Homeowners’ Insurance – So You Now Have A Pool? This Is How To Save Yourself Heartaches
The last thing on your mind when putting in a brand new pool is that an uninvited baby gets drowned in it. Whereas this may increasingly appear an extreme case, it’s a doubtless situation until you’re taking definite steps. And did you know that you could be sued if such occurs (Sure, even they used your pool without your permission)? Listed here are precautions that may save you a large number pain…
1. Be sure your new pool has a fence spherical it. Should you do this proper, it will be extremely tough for anybody to make use of it with out your permission.
2. Make sure that no one who has taken alcoholic beverages uses your pool.
3. Ensure that your youngsters do NOT use your pool until yourself or some other responsible grownup is there to supervise them.
And, don’t depart them within the pool if you wish to “quickly” get something from the dwelling room. Ensure all of them step out of the pool and depart to a really safe area before you get out of sight. Yes, this will likely spoil the enjoyable however it should make an accident much less likely.
4. Be sure that your pool is always checked for attainable hazards. Take pressing action as soon as you find any.
5. Never swim in case you are not feeling very okay. Also do not swim for those who’re tired.
6. Verify along with your local authorities for other precautions and be sure to obey them as if your life depends upon it.
Now whereas taking these precautions, you’ll additionally want to ensure your pool is effectively coated by your owners’ insurance policy. Most insurers can have your pool covered up to 10% of the quantity your private home is insured. Others might pay as much as 20%. However is that this amount okay? If it isn’t, focus on with your agent about getting extra coverage.
Furthermore, you must additionally guarantee you have good liability coverage. No, it is definitely NOT advisable to have simply $100,000 as your legal responsibility coverage limit. Make it no less than as much as $300K. You can even do insure yourself against all legal responsibility claims by taking an umbrella policy. You possibly can simply stand up to $1 million protection for less than $300.
With the addition of a swimming pool, your house insurance coverage premium is sure to change. The change is likely to be gentle or drastic relying on your insurer’s position. Due to this fact, be sure to do thorough comparability buying: Get and evaluate quotes from many other insurers.
